WebGopsall is an extra parochial area and the closest ecclesiastical parish is Norton juxta Twycross. Extra-parochial areas were not attached to parish churches. The residents … WebGopsall Park was a large building built in 1750 at a cost of more than £100,000 and set in 600 acres. The hall was designed by a local architect John WESTLEY and was built by Hirons of Warwick. It was at Gopsall Park that Handel composed the "Messiah" in 1741-42.

WebIt houses an organ built by Thomas Parker, to specifications outlined by Handel in 1749, for his librettist Charles Jennens. Jennens' home Gopsall Hall, has not survived, but the organ passed to his relatives the Earls of Aylesford. [1] The instrument was filmed and recorded for the documentary The Elusive English Organ .
